i know everybody loves their beef around here. i have always tried consuming lean pork during off season to add more variety then juz plain ol' chicken. how would pork liver fare as a source of red meat? i have been consuming it recently by switching 1 chicken meal to 200g lean pork and 200g liver, it is very cheap as well.
100g yields 21g protein, 2g of carbs and 4g of fat.
This food is a good source of Thiamin and Manganese, and a very good source of Protein, Vitamin A, Vitamin C, Riboflavin, Niacin, Vitamin B6, Folate, Vitamin B12, Pantothenic Acid, Iron, Phosphorus, Zinc, Copper and Selenium. much alot like beef in this aspect.
however it is quite inflammatory and is very high in cholesterol
